Job Summary

University Information Technology is looking for a Systems Administrator III to join a high-performing team of IT professionals. This position is part of a team which supports multiple administrative areas as well as UIT Voice server infrastructure and systems. The successful candidate will perform duties across multiple areas of information technology, including computer hardware, server software, networking, end-user support for Mac and Microsoft operating systems, data security, and related IT infrastructure functions, with a focus on Voice systems including Linux and Microsoft server systems and their application support.

This is an ON- SITE position.

Responsibilities
  • Install, configure and manage systems and automate Linux and Microsoft patching and updates.
  • Proactively monitor system performance, analyze logs, and perform complex troubleshooting and root cause analysis for hardware, software, and network issues.
  • Implement and maintain robust security measures, including host firewalls, user access controls, and regular security audits, to protect sensitive data and comply with state and university standards.
  • Respond to user requests for system support and upgrades.
  • Manage, configure, troubleshoot, identify and resolve end user systems for both Microsoft and Mac operating systems.
  • Perform administrative tasks and deployment processes using automation with scripting, MDMs and configuration management tools (Jamf, SCCM, Tanium, etc).
  • Conduct analysis, including planning, designing, and evaluating a variety of information technology tools for the support of end users and voice system servers and applications.
  • Must travel around campus for support and equipment transport.
  • After hours work on servers and on-call rotation.
  • Other duties as assigned.
